Today's NHL Betting Picks - Chicago Blackhawks vs. Boston Bruins

O/U: 6 | Moneyline: BOS (-305)

As noted above, the Blackhawks got their season started on the right note on Tuesday night as they looked far better than anyone could have expected against a Penguins team many expect to rebound into a postseason spot this season. However, they already find themselves in a brutal back-to-back situation tonight in Boston.

The 'Hawks come-from-behind rally last night would not have been possible without a stellar effort from veteran Petr Mrazek who turned aside 38 of the 40 shots he faced. A young Blackhawks defense that includes three rookies of the six blueliners in action predictably had some holes in their game but Mrazek was there to bail them out. Tonight, it's the inexperienced Arvid Soderblom getting the call for the road side.

The 24-year-old has just 18 games of NHL experience under his belt and has an uneasy 3.69 goals-against average and .889 save percentage in that time. He also posted a mediocre 2.92 GAA and .905 Sv% across 33 games with the Blackhawks' American Hockey League affiliate in Rockford last season.

Sure, the Bruins are under the microscope this season after seeing a hefty dose of veterans leaving in the offseason, most notably a pair of long-time B's centers in Patrice Bergeron and David Krejci. However, this is a club that will still defend as well, if not better, than any time in the league on the heels of a league-best 2.12 goals against per game last season with a Vezina-winning Linus Ullmark between the pipes.

Oh, and they also still sport one of the game's top sharp-shooters in David Pastrnak along with Brad Marchand up front. Bergeron might be gone but these two elite forwards will absolutely remain productive.

Look for the veteran-laden Bruins to bring a young Blackhawks team back down to earth tonight in Beantown.

Pick: Bruins -1.5 puck line (-125, DraftKings sportsbook)

Today's NHL Betting Picks - Winnipeg Jets vs. Calgary Flames

O/U: 6.5 | Moneyline: CGY (-135)

Am I the only one that's had a change of heart on the outlook of the Winnipeg Jets after goaltender Connor Hellebuyck and No. 1 center Mark Schefiele re-upped with the club on identical seven-year contract extensions on Monday?

The Jets appeared to be in a tough situation with their two most precious assets heading for free agency at the season's end and trade rumors swirling over their heads. However, the club signaled a win-now mentality with the extensions and appears to have its foot firmly on the gas pedal heading into the 2023-24 campaign.

That campaign begins tonight in Calgary against a Flames team that appears to be a wild card entering the season. Calgary missed the postseason last year and saw Tyler Toffoli dealt away in the offseason, losing a proven goal-scoring winger in the process. They could be a team ready to bounce back but they'll also need a much better season from veteran Jacob Markstrom after he posted a less-than-impressive 2.92 GAA and .892 Sv% in 59 games last season.

As a result, it's a clear-cut advantage for the Jets between the pipes with Hellebuyck coming off a 2.49 GAA and .920 Sv% in a league-leading 64 appearances last season. He's annually considered for the Vezina Trophy, finishing in the top four in Vezina voting four times in the last six seasons.

The offense should also produce. They traded No. 2 center Pierre-Luc Dubois to the Los Angeles Kings but appear deep up front with a 40-goal center in Scheifle along with a potential 40-goal candidate Kyle Connor on the flank. Alex Iafallo and Gabriel Vilardi -- two key portions of the return from the Kings in exchange for Dubois -- are quality NHL players with Villardi breaking out with 23 goals and 41 points in 63 games at age 23 last season.

There was reason to be skeptical of the Jets as recently as 48 hours ago. However, this is a team that wants to win and wants to win now. They're a nice value bet to their season starting in the right direction Wednesday night on the road in Calgary.

Pick: Jets Moneyline (+114, DraftKings sportsbook)
